Preparation for Setup



When planning for the installment of a heat pump in your home, it's necessary to start with a comprehensive plan. Start by assessing your home's home heating and cooling down needs. Consider aspects such as the dimension of your home, insulation quality, and local climate. This assessment will help figure out the ideal size and sort of heatpump for your area.

Testing and Maintenance



Once the heatpump installment is full, it's critical to perform regular testing and upkeep to ensure optimal efficiency and long life of the system.

Start by checking the filters each to 3 months, cleansing or replacing them as needed to maintain effectiveness.



Examine the exterior unit for particles or obstructions that might hamper airflow, and clear any plants or objects around it.

Look for any type of uncommon sounds, resonances, or smells throughout operation, as these can indicate underlying concerns.

Schedule specialist maintenance a minimum of annually to examine and tune up the system, ensuring all parts are functioning correctly.

Regular upkeep not just enhances effectiveness but additionally expands the lifespan of your heat pump, conserving you money in the future.
